- What is ManpowerGroup, Inc.'s apme — addition to long lived assets?
- ManpowerGroup, Inc. (MAN) reported apme — addition to long lived assets of $13.85M in Q4 2025.
- How has ManpowerGroup, Inc.'s apme — addition to long lived assets changed year-over-year?
- ManpowerGroup, Inc.'s apme — addition to long lived assets increased by 39.5% year-over-year, from $9.93M to $13.85M.
- What is the long-term trend for ManpowerGroup, Inc.'s apme — addition to long lived assets?
- Over 4 years (2021 to 2025), ManpowerGroup, Inc.'s apme — addition to long lived assets has grown at a -8.0%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from $77.3M to $55.4M.
- What does apme — addition to long lived assets mean?
- Represents the total cash outflow for the acquisition of property, plant, equipment, and other long-term assets within the APME segment. This metric indicates the level of capital investment dedicated to maintaining or expanding the segment's operational infrastructure.
